Using a highlighter only will give you high points and “low” points on your face. So for example if you’re contouring, it will give you that extra oomph to the angles you’re creating on your face. An illuminator however will give you that glowing from the inside look. It can also make a matte foundation have a dewy finish if you use it that way. But you can also combine both a highlighter and an illuminater together, since typically illuminators have less of a shinyness to them than a highlighter.
What I’ve also seen a lot of the MUA do is that they highlight and contour using 2 different shades of foundation/concealor (light and dark). That then gives you that Kim K finish. That look can then be finished with a highlighter on top to make the cheekbones/cupids bow etc be more prominent.
